What You Need to Know About Delta 8 THC

What is Delta 8?

Delta 8, Delta-8, D8 THC, and Delta 8 THC are all names for the specific Delta 8 THC molecule found in the cannabis plant. This molecule is a phytocannabinoid, just like cannabidiol (CBD) and Delta 9 THC (more commonly known as just “THC”).

How is Delta 8 THC different from the THC in marijuana?

The well-known THC that is found in marijuana is Delta 9 THC. Only a few tetrahydrocannabinol (THC) molecules are currently known – Delta 8 and Delta 9 THC being the most recognized. While molecularly similar, they do affect the body differently. Delta 9 THC creates an intense psychotropic effect in the user and the feeling of being high. Delta 8 THC, on the other hand, has far less of an intoxicating effect and delivers more of a good feeling throughout the body. Users of Delta 8 THC have also reported that they do not experience the same side-effects like paranoia and anxiousness as they do with products like marijuana with high Delta 9 THC content.

How is Delta 8 THC created?

Unlike CBD and other cannabinoids, Delta 8 THC is only found in less than 1% of the mature hemp plant. Therefore, it has to be created through a chemical process that turns CBD or other cannabinoid isolate into Delta 8 THC to be commercially profitable.
